technical data sheet NAZDAR 2800 Series UV/UV-LED Durable Screen Ink2800 Series LED Decal Screen Ink is formulated to cure using a LED output source at 395 nanometers. This ink series is intended for decals used in the Durable Graphic Market. 2800 Series exhibits excellent chemical resistance and exterior durability. These inks will thermal die cut and accept pre-mask. The use of LED curing systems rather than traditional mercury vapor curing units reduces energy costs, reduces heat within the curing process and provides significantly longer lamp life. |

User InformationMesh355-420 tpi (140-165 tpcm) with a mesh opening of 22-38 um monofilament polyester mesh for most applications. 305-355 tpi (120-140 tpcm) monofilament polyester mesh can be used for specialty applications with the mesh opening appropriate to the effect (i.e. pearlescents, aluminums, etc.). Coarser mesh counts and/or twill weave result in heavier ink deposit and may require additional cure output. StencilUse direct emulsions and capillary films which are solvent resistant and UV compatible. Squeegee70-90 durometer polyurethane squeegee. CoverageEstimated 3,200 - 4,200 square feet (295 - 390 square meters) per gallon depending upon ink deposit. Reference www.nazdar.com for examples of coverage calculations. |
Printing2800 Series LED Graphic Screen Ink is formulated to be press ready. Thoroughly mix the ink prior to printing. Improper mixing can lead to inconsistent color and ink performance. Maintain ink temperature at 65°-90°F (18°-32°C) for optimum print and cure performance. Lower temperatures increase the ink viscosity, impairing flow and increasing film thickness. Elevated temperatures lower the ink viscosity, reducing print definition and film thickness. Pretest to determine optimum printing parameters for a particular set of ink, substrate, screen, press, and curing variables/conditions. The ink can be affected by stray UV light. Be aware of skylights, windows and overhead lights curing the ink in the screen; light filters are recommended. Leaving a container uncovered may result in the ink's surface forming a "skin", caused by reaction with ambient lighting. Keep containers covered. Nazdar does not recommend inter-mixing of 2800 Series LED Graphic Screen Ink with other inks besides the 2800 Series LED Graphic Screen Ink. Clears / VarnishesMixing Clear: Use 2836 metallic mixing clear to reduce the density of colors. Overprint Clear: Use 2827 Label Overprint Clear to provide added surface protection and optimum chemical resistance. Overprint Clear: Use 2829 Durable Overprint Clear to provide added surface protection, increase chemical resistance and outdoor durability. Common Performance AdditivesThe market specific performance properties of the 2800 Series LED Graphic Screen Ink should be acceptable for most applications without the need for additives. When required, any additives should be thoroughly mixed before each use. Prior to production, test any additive adjustment to the ink. Inks containing additives should not be mixed with other inks. Example for additives: Ink at 100g with 8% of an additive is calculated as 100g ink + 8g additive = 108g total Reducer: Use RE306 UV Reducer to reduce the viscosity of these inks. Add up to 5% by weight. Over reduction can reduce print definition, film thickness and adversely affect cure. Flexibilizer: Use RE308 UV Reducer to increase the flexibility of these inks. Add up to 5% by weight. There is no pot life; however, the addition of RE308 could show a decrease in block resistance. |
Adhesion Promoter: Use NB80 UV Adhesion Promoter to enhance adhesion. Add up to 5% by weight. Improved adhesion will be demonstrated within 8-24 hours, with full cross linking in 4-7 days. Ink mixed with NB80 UV Adhesion Promoter has a 4-8 hour pot life. Gloss / Flattening Powders / Improved Slip: Use CARE118 Satin Paste to reduce gloss and improve slip. Add up to 10% by weight. CARE118 should be power mixed into 2800 Series ink. CleanupScreen Wash (Prior to Reclaim): Use IMS201 Premium Graphic Screen Wash, IMS203 Economy Graphic Screen Wash, or IMS206 Graphic Auto Screen Wash. Press Wash (On Press): Use IMS301 Premium Graphic Press Wash. Similar products may be used. Storage / Shelf LifeStore closed containers at temperatures between 65°-78°F (18°-25°C). Storing products outside of these recommendations may shorten their shelf life. Ink taken from the press should not be returned to the original container; store separately to avoid contaminating unused ink. Standard 2800 Series LED Graphic Screen Inks supplied 1 gallon (4 to 5 kilo) containers or smaller are useable for a period of at least 24 months from the date of manufacture. Inks packaged in 5 gallon or greater (20 kilo or greater) containers may have a significantly reduced shelf life. General InformationInk HandlingWear gloves and barrier cream to prevent direct skin contact. Safety glasses are suggested in areas where ink may be splashed. If ink does come in contact with skin, wipe ink off with a clean, dry cloth (do not use solvent or reducer). Wash the affected area with soap and water. Consult the applicable Safety Data Sheet (SDS / MSDS) for further instructions and warnings. This ink series is a one-part, 100% solids LED-curable screen printing ink and does not contain N-vinyl-2-pyrrolidone (trade name V-Pyrol®). Weathering / Outdoor DurabilityAt full strength and properly cured, 2800 Series LED Graphic Screen Ink colors are formulated to provide 4 years outdoor durability when mounted vertically in the Central U.S.A. 2800 Series is recommended for durable decals mounted over smooth flat surfaces. (2800 Series is not intended for fleet applications mounted over rough surfaces containing rivets or corrugation). The use of 2829 Durable Overprint Clear increases outdoor durability by 1 year. (The use of 2827 Label Overprint Clear does not enhance weather durability of the colors, but does provide greater chemical resistance for indoor or shorter term 3 year outdoor decal labels). Outdoor durability cannot be specified exactly. Slight color change and loss of gloss should be expected. Variables affecting a printed part's durability include:

Manufacturer's Product OfferingBased on information from our raw material suppliers, these ink products are formulated to contain less than 0.06% lead. If exact heavy metal content is required, independent lab analysis is recommended. Halftone ColorsHalftone Extender Base is used to reduce the density of any of the halftone colors. Standard Halftone Colors are formulated with hues and densities common to the graphic industry. Dense Halftone Colors are formulated with increased densities over the Standard Halftone colors and are designed for printers who want to have the latitude to adjust the density levels. Low Tack Rheology (LTR) Halftones can achieve the fastest processing speeds on newer in-line presses and cylinder presses while maintaining dot quality with very minimum dot pile. Medium Tack Rheology (MTR) Halftones can achieve processing speeds for flatbed, clam shell and most in-line presses while maintaining dot quality. Standard Printing ColorsStandard Printing Colors have excellent opacity and flow characteristics. These colors are intended to work as supplied. Pantone Matching System® Base ColorsPantone Matching System Base Colors are used to simulate the Pantone® Formulation Guide. These inks are press ready, can be used in matches to achieve Pantone color simulations, or let down with mixing clear. ColorStar® Ink Formula Management Software uses Pantone Matching System Base Colors to match Pantone colors. Blend formulations are also available at www.nazdar.com using ColorStar On-Line. 2800 Series Toner Colors: Toner colors are formulated to have no white or opaque pigments. This allows the colors to be more vibrant and allows for a better match of intense and darker colors. Special Effect PigmentsWhen inks are to be printed with a special effect color, all ink layers must be evaluated for intercoat adhesion before proceeding with the production run. To maximize intercoat adhesion, specialty colors should be printed as late as possible in the print sequence. Pigments may settle in the container; prior to printing, thoroughly mix the ink. Using the above recommended aluminums with 2836 metallic mixing clear, will result in a minimum of 1 month shelf life. Using any other aluminum pigments may cause the mixed ink to have shorter shelf life and may affect exterior durability. Aluminum Pigment Load: The maximum recommended aluminum load is 15% in 2836 metallic mixing clear. Mixing aluminum with colors will lower the allowable concentration of metallic in a formulation. The allowable concentration will depend on ink deposit and curing parameters. Care should be taken to ensure proper cure and adhesion. Exceeding these recommendations may lead to degradation of the ink's overall performance, including flexibility, adhesion, intercoat adhesion and exterior durability. Gold and Bronze Powders: Gold and bronze powders are not recommended due to poor exterior durability. To achieve gold and bronze colors use pearlescent and aluminum pigments. Pearlescent: Using Automotive Grade Pearlescent Pigments add up to 20% by weight.
Pantone® 871c to 877c can be matched in 2800 Series Ink using Automotive Grade Pearlescent Pigments. To achieve extended durability overprint these special colors with 2829 Durable Overprint Clear, starting formulas are available through contacting technical service. |
Interference: Using Interference Pigments add up to 20% by weight (Refer to Special Effects Color Card). Note Multi-Chromatic: Using Multi-Chromatic Pigments add up to 10% by weight (Refer to Special Effects Color Card).
